Transaction 871aef9375653e01eba8190d39d594f1353dcc2274049f0f40597c164921eefa

1 Input
2 Outputs
  • 871aef9375653e01eba8190d39d594f1353dcc2274049f0f40597c164921eefa:0
  • value  74210
    address  3PAAZKhKdE4TzuseiZB13zU1xxGQPghrCD
  • 871aef9375653e01eba8190d39d594f1353dcc2274049f0f40597c164921eefa:1
  • value  30969690
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x